Vendor note: Brightlark Studio completed the color-contrast audit on the Pellwick dashboard. Twelve components fail WCAG AA; six are in the shared button library. Fixes are scoped in their report, attached to the review ticket. Do not merge theme changes until tokens are updated. Questions about specific findings go to the Brightlark audit lead.

alerts address for kafof-bagag: kasael@olvarqdyn.corp

# Build Provenance: Orchard Sweeper

The Orchard orphaned-resource sweeper is released from a hermetic builder with pinned toolchains; no artifacts from developer machines are ever promoted. Each release candidate carries a signed attestation covering source revision, build flags, and the dependency lockfile. Release managers must confirm the attestation chain before approving deletion-capable builds, since a tampered sweeper could remove live resources. The attestation for the current candidate resolves to the token below.

session token of fawep-tageg = htk4_82d8

Leadership Review Briefing — Project Marrowgate

For branch managers: Marrowgate, the internal scheduling platform, is running eleven weeks late. Root causes are vendor slippage at Quillbright Consulting and underestimated integration work with the Fennick payroll module. The revised go-live is now early next quarter, pending a resourcing decision from Dagny Holt's team. Branches should continue on current tooling until further notice. How this delay affects our broader commercial plans is set out in the confidential note below.

board note of bagag-tawig: Project Kasath slips by one quarter because of the supplier delay.

NEW STARTER CHECKLIST — Lost Badge Procedure, Dunmarsh Works

☐ Report the lost badge to the facilities desk immediately. Do not wait until end of shift.
☐ Old badge is deactivated within the hour; confirm you receive the cancellation slip.
☐ Collect a temporary day-pass from reception and sign the register.
☐ Return the temporary pass before leaving site.
☐ Replacement badges are cut on Thursdays.

While waiting for the replacement, use the interim door code below.

turnstile pass: bdg-H-52